Halloween jewelry: Candy Corn earing tutorial
how to make some inexpensive Halloween jewelry with some unexpected materials.
IMG_0894
Supplies:
White, Orange and Yellow Paint Samples
Mod Podge Dimensional Magic
Scissors
Glue
Wax paper to cover surface
Jump rings
Earrings wires
Jeweler’s pliers or needle nose pliers

1.  Gather orange, yellow and white paint samples from your nearest hardware store.

2.  Cut strips of each color making the orange strip wider than the yellow and the white.

3.  Take the strips of paper and glue them down to another paint chip making sure that you glue them down on the wrong side of the paint chip.  Sandwich them between two books and weight them down so you get a nice seal.

4.  When they are all dry cut out a shape of a candy corn.  Don’t worry about perfection.  Imperfection means added whimsy!

5.  Take some Mod Podge Dimensional Magic and starting on the outside edge and working your way to the middle put a nice thick coat on your paint chips.

6.  Let it dry overnight.  Flip it over and add the Dimensional Magic to the other side and wait for that to dry.
7.  After your piece is fully dry it will have a beautifully thick and shiny gloss coat over it.

8.  To make the edges smooth rub the sides onto a fine grit sanding sponge  That will make everything look neat.

9.  Next using the smallest bit you can find drill a hole SLOWLY through the top of your candy corn.

10.  Using jeweler’s pliers or needle nose pliers add a jump ring and earring wires and/or a jump ring and a necklace chain.
